based on this im guessing I should switch to vinegar or maybe both. does anyone know the ratio?
if you go on RC theres a few threads where they have broken down some products to find the ratio , for example nopox was 6: 1 ethanol to acitic acid


Quote:
Originally Posted by shermanator View Post
Today is "make my grad students do aquarium experiments" day in my lab. I had a student take an NMR of NOPOX (see attached image for spectrum).

It is...

6:1 EtOH:AcOH (ethanol : acetic acid). The AcOH is ~3%.

So you can make your own NOPOX (roughly) by adding 1 part vinegar to 1 part 30% ethanol.

There are a couple impurities around 3 ppm, but otherwise it's quite clean stuff.
